Picket Perfect 

This is a beautiful brownish nude colour.This was the first polish i tried when I received my parcel. I Painted my toes with this colour and its beautiful. It’s like having a tan on my toes compared to my pale,pale body. But I love it!

Marshmallow

A nice white polish which will give me a nice crisp look for the summer. Also I can use this polish as a base for neon polishes to make them pop more. So this time I am sharing another nude polish.This time it’s Essie’s Sand Tropez. I am sorry but I am just a big sucker for nudes. I had an important meeting this week so I did not want to be all in your face with the nails.

I have to admit this polish was similar to last weeks polish, only this is a lot more gray toned. Essie polishes offer good coverage and I used two layers of polish for this look.
